A port side view, taken from abaft the beam, of the hulk of a former British Power Boat 70 feet motor torpedo boat moored to the bank in Conyer Creek off the Swale, Kent, near the Ship Inn. Her hull and superstructure show no signs of any modifications to convert her to a houseboat. Negatives numbers PM2391/2 to PM2394/21 were taken on the same occasion.
